黑狐家游戏

变量维度是什么,深度学习中的变量维度,揭秘多维数据在神经网络中的应用与挑战

欧气 0 0

本文目录导读:

变量维度是什么,深度学习中的变量维度,揭秘多维数据在神经网络中的应用与挑战

图片来源于网络,如有侵权联系删除

  1. 变量维度的定义
  2. 变量维度的作用
  3. 变量维度的应用场景
  4. 变量维度面临的挑战

随着人工智能技术的飞速发展,深度学习作为其中一项核心技术,已经在各个领域取得了显著的成果,在深度学习中,变量维度是一个至关重要的概念,它直接关系到模型的性能和效率,本文将从变量维度的定义、作用、应用场景以及面临的挑战等方面进行详细探讨。

变量维度的定义

在深度学习中,变量维度指的是模型中各个参数的个数,一个变量的维度可以是一个数字、一个向量或一个矩阵,一个变量可以有以下几个维度:

1、单维变量:表示一个实数,如模型中的偏置项。

2、向量变量:表示一组有序实数,如输入层神经元与隐藏层神经元之间的权重。

3、矩阵变量:表示一个二维数组,如全连接层的权重矩阵。

变量维度的作用

变量维度在深度学习中的重要作用主要体现在以下几个方面:

1、决定模型的表达能力:变量维度越高,模型的表达能力越强,能够处理更复杂的任务,在图像识别任务中,高维的卷积神经网络可以提取出丰富的图像特征。

变量维度是什么,深度学习中的变量维度,揭秘多维数据在神经网络中的应用与挑战

图片来源于网络,如有侵权联系删除

2、影响模型的复杂度:变量维度越高,模型的复杂度也越高,需要更多的计算资源,在实际应用中,需要根据任务需求和计算资源来选择合适的变量维度。

3、决定模型的泛化能力:变量维度过高可能导致模型过拟合,降低泛化能力,在训练过程中,需要通过正则化、数据增强等方法来提高模型的泛化能力。

变量维度的应用场景

变量维度在深度学习中的应用场景十分广泛,以下列举几个典型例子:

1、图像识别:在图像识别任务中,高维的卷积神经网络可以提取出丰富的图像特征,从而实现高精度的识别效果。

2、自然语言处理:在自然语言处理任务中,高维的循环神经网络(RNN)或长短期记忆网络(LSTM)可以捕捉到丰富的语言特征,实现高精度的文本分类、情感分析等任务。

3、语音识别:在语音识别任务中,高维的深度神经网络可以提取出丰富的语音特征,实现高精度的语音识别效果。

变量维度面临的挑战

尽管变量维度在深度学习中具有重要作用,但也面临着一些挑战:

变量维度是什么,深度学习中的变量维度,揭秘多维数据在神经网络中的应用与挑战

图片来源于网络,如有侵权联系删除

1、计算资源消耗:高维变量需要更多的计算资源,尤其是在训练过程中,可能导致计算资源不足。

2、过拟合风险:高维变量可能导致模型过拟合,降低泛化能力,在实际应用中,需要采取相应的正则化方法来降低过拟合风险。

3、数据稀疏性:在高维数据中,存在大量的零值,这可能导致模型训练不稳定,需要采用相应的数据预处理方法来提高模型训练的稳定性。

变量维度是深度学习中的一个重要概念,它直接关系到模型的性能和效率,在实际应用中,需要根据任务需求和计算资源来选择合适的变量维度,并采取相应的措施来解决变量维度带来的挑战,随着人工智能技术的不断发展,相信在不久的将来,深度学习中的变量维度问题将会得到更好的解决。

标签: #深度学习变量的维度

黑狐家游戏
  • 评论列表

留言评论